About EXPELLER PRESSED CANOLA OIL
This vegetable oil is derived from canola seeds using an expeller pressing method, ensuring oil extraction without the use of chemical solvents. It is made from non-GMO canola seeds. Nutritionally, it is a high-fat food, providing 857 calories and 100g of fat per 100g serving. It contains no protein or carbohydrates. As a pure fat source, it can be incorporated into a balanced diet in moderation. It is suitable for cooking, baking, and salad dressings. Due to its high fat content, it should be used consciously as part of an overall healthy eating plan that considers individual calorie and macronutrient needs.
